Even if you don't have the ExpressCache visible in the Easy Settings Menu, it's still there and active, you just can't change it's settings. Not sure why you would want to anyway.
Just so you know that you don't have to uninstall/reinstall etc, it's fine even if you can't see it. The service is still running and doing it's job just fine. -
